Post mortem fees; Post mortem: 91.00: Report: 32.00: Special post mortem (normally not exceeding) 256.00: Analysis of blood or urine samples: 30.00: Travelling time to a post mortem where it exceeds one hour for every hour or part of an hour after the first hour: Between 8 am and 7 pm: 36.00: Between 7 pm and 8 am: 54.00: Motor .
